WHAT WE DO

Before Surgery

From community outreach and health education to diagnostic testing and nutritional support, children and families are fully prepared for surgical care. It’s what you make possible when you support CURE.

Nutritional Support
Patient Lodging & Meals
Diagnostic Testing
Patient Consultation

Nutritional Support

The children we serve often suffer from malnutrition. We help them reach and maintain a healthy weight.

Patient Lodging & Meals

Once admitted to the hospital, patients and caretakers are provided with lodging and meals at no cost to the families. All they need to worry about is healing.

Diagnostics

X-rays and lab results help ensure that our doctors have all of the information needed to perform safe surgery.

Patient Consultation

Medical teams meet with each patient to discuss different treatment options.
